Job summary

AECOM is seeking an experienced Engineering Geologist to provide expert geological and geotechnical support for transportation infrastructure projects across New Jersey and New York. The role involves field reconnaissance, geological mapping, site investigations, and developing models to support tunnel, highway, and bridge design.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Geology or related field and six years of related experience.
  • Valid US Driver's License.
  • Preferred: Master’s degree in Engineering Geology, Geotechnical Engineering, Soil/Rock Mechanics, or Hydrogeology.
  • New York State Professional Engineering or Professional Geologist license pre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Perform field reconnaissance and geological mapping to identify hazards such as landslides, subsidence, soil liquefaction, or unstable slopes.
  • Inspect SOE reinforcement and rock mass grouting.
  • Conduct geological and geotechnical site investigations, including soil and rock.
  • Develop geological models, cross-sections, and maps to support transportation design and construction.
  • Analyze geotechnical data and prepare detailed technical risk assessments and geologic reports.
  • Collaborate with civil and structural engineers, planners, and NJDOT to integrate geological findings into transportation project designs.
  • Ensure projects comply with environmental and safety regulations.
  • Oversee fieldwork logistics and supervise drilling operations, test pits, groundwater instrumentation, probe hole drilling and permeability testing.
